High pressure diaphragm metering and transfer pumps.
The simple, durable design of Wanner Hydra-Cell high pressure diaphragm pumps make them able to handle fluids that can destroy other pumps. These positive displacement pumps give smooth, near pulse-free output accurately, reliably and repeatedly. Seal-less design means that non-lubricating solvents and liquids containing suspended particles can be pumped reliably at pressure in HPLC (High Performance Liquid Chromatography), ultrafiltration, nanofiltration, reverse osmosis and ultra-high pressure reverse osmosis systems.
Benefits
- Reliably handles non-lubricating, abrasives, corrosives, and liquids with micron-sized particles
- Extremely low pulse flow; no pulsation dampeners needed in most applications
- Ultimate steady-state accuracy and controllability
- Exceptionally wide adjustable flow range
- Compact design, saving on installation space
- Low shear pumping action

Wanner Hydra-Cell positive displacement diaphragm pumps feature a hermetically sealed pumping chamber so there are no seals, packing or cups to leak or replace. The seal-less design enables Hydra-Cell pumps to handle abrasives and particulates that would damage other types of pumps.

Wanner Hydra-Cell metering pumps combine simple, elegant engineering with rugged construction to offer accurate metering and dosing with virtually pulse-less flow. With a hermetically sealed pumping chamber and hydraulically-balanced diaphragm design, the pumps provide leak-free, low-maintenance performance while processing difficult fluids over a wide range of pressures and flows.
